Recovering After a School Bus Accident

Knox County Schools contracts with independent transportation providers to take students to and from school. Some of the more well-known servicers include Gentry School Bus Lines, Inc., Lynch Bus Lines, Ecco Ride, and DGL Bus Lines. The Knox County Schools Transportation Department, located at 912 South Gay Street, Knoxville, TN 37902, oversees these contractors and sets eligibility requirements for school bus drivers. To operate a school bus in Knox County, drivers must be at least 30 years old, pass a criminal background check, pass a Department of Transportation medical examination and pre-employment drug screening test, and obtain a Commercial Driver’s License (CDL) that includes any necessary school bus endorsements.

After an accident that involves a school bus, you will typically need to prove that another person or entity acted in a negligent manner. Negligence is typically established by proving the following elements: duty, breach, causation, and damages. In auto accident cases, you need to first show that the at-fault driver owed you a duty to drive safely. For example, if your child’s school bus driver rear-ended another car because he was tailgating, you could argue that the bus driver failed to drive safely by following too closely.

The damages recoverable after school bus accident vary depending on the type of injury sustained, the length of treatment, and how it affected you or your child’s life. Economic damages can be awarded based on medical bills, lost wages, and other out of pocket expenses, like prescriptions or medical devices. Non-economic damages, on the other hand, revolve around pain and suffering, mental anguish, permanent disability, and loss of enjoyment of life. For instance, did your injured child miss several days of school? Did he or she have to forego extracurricular activities such as sports and class trips because of injuries suffered in the wreck?
